MMASucka Staff Picks: PFL Europe 2 (2025) Betting Odds

After having to postpone their previous Europe event, the PFL finally travels back to The Old Continent for a night of splendid mixed martial arts bouts in Brussels for PFL Europe 2. Headlining the event, the undefeated Patrick Habirora puts his perfect record on the line when he tangles with 20-fight veteran Danny Roberts in the PFL Europe 2 main event. Before that, though, UFC alum Taylor Lapilus locks horns with promotional title-holder Ali Taleb in the PFL Europe 2 co-main event.

PFL Europe 2 Main Event

Although he may have begun his professional journey as a fighter just last year, Habirora boasts an impeccable resume, holding a strong 6-0 record. Now competing in front of his hometown in PFL Europe 2, “The Belgian Bomber” is on the warpath towards his first major strap as he competes now in the PFL welterweight tournament.     

Throughout his time in the sport, Roberts has fought for some of the biggest companies in the world, including Cage Warriors (where he went a stellar 6-0) and the UFC. Aiming to leave his mark on another top organization, “Hot Chocolate” can cause a colossal upset by handing his upcoming opponent his first-ever loss in the PFL Europe 2 main event.

PFL Europe 2 Co-Main Event

Competing in the UFC in his last four contests, Lapilus garnered significant victories over well known competition such as Cody Stamann and Vince Morales. Exiting the promotion on a two-bout win streak, “Double Impact” is gearing up for an awesome championship run in the PFL, which can kick off in a big way should he topple last year’s European 170-lb king in PFL Europe 2.   

Unbeaten in his last three fights, Taleb has earned a solid reputation for being considered arguably the top competitor from his native Sweden, scoring the bantamweight throne with a first round knockout this past November at the 2024 World Championships. Intent on filling the trophy case even further, the 27-year old contender will encounter one of his most experienced adversaries to date in the PFL Europe 2 co-main event this weekend.      

More Bouts On the PFL Europe 2 Main Card

Also on the PFL Europe 2 main card, the PFL is offering viewers a whopping 14 additional bouts on the main card, with matchups ranging from the bantamweight and welterweight classes, featuring some of the best European talent in all of mixed martial arts.
